A

Anderson Magalhães

Product Manager

Brasília, Federal District, Brazil23 yrs 4 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• 20+ years of experience in software engineering.
  • Expert in AI automation and LLM integration.
  • Proven track record in building scalable, mission-critical systems.
Stackforce AI infers this person is a Fintech expert with strong capabilities in AI-driven solutions and full-stack development.

Contact

Skills

Core Skills

Ai & LlmFull Stack DevelopmentCloud NativeBackend DevelopmentApi DevelopmentSecurityTesting

Other Skills

PythonJavaAILLMsRAGEvent-Driven ArchitectureDockerKubernetesAI AgentsFastAPIGenerative AIDocument AutomationRESTful APIsAPI GatewayOracle Flexcube

About

Senior Software Engineer and Full Stack Developer with 20+ years of experience building production-grade systems across backend and distributed architectures, applying AI, LLMs, RAG, and agent-based solutions where they add real business value. I have extensive experience across backend, full stack, and AI-enabled systems, with a strong foundation in enterprise Java platforms and distributed architectures. I work in complex, mission-critical environments where reliability, security, and performance are essential. I apply a Python-first approach for modern AI and cloud-native services, building LLM-based systems, Retrieval-Augmented Generation pipelines, and AI agents integrated with real backend systems, APIs, and data sources. I design scalable services using async Python, FastAPI, and modern LLM frameworks, while leveraging robust Java backends as stable integration points. I specialize in bridging experimental AI with enterprise-grade systems through clean architecture, deterministic guardrails, observability, and cloud-native practices. Currently, I lead AI automation initiatives at one of the largest banks in Latin America, connecting LLM-powered services, full stack applications, and legacy platforms to high-scale transactional systems. Certifications ORACLE: Architect, Generative AI Professional, AI Foundations Associate, Developer, DevOps Professional. JAVA: Certified Java Programmer, JEE Web Component Developer Education Bachelor of Technology in Computer Networks – União Educacional de Brasília Postgraduate Specialization in Artificial Intelligence – Faculdade Iguaçu Postgraduate Specialization in Cloud Computing – Faculdade Iguaçu Skills AI & LLM LLMs, Generative AI, RAG, Vector Databases (ChromaDB, Pinecone, FAISS, Weaviate), Embeddings, Semantic Search, Prompt Engineering, Guardrails, AI Agents, LangChain, LangGraph, LangSmith, OpenAI API, LlamaIndex, MCP, Document Automation Backend & Python Python, Java, Asyncio, FastAPI, Flask, Pydantic, Streamlit, Spring Boot, Spring Batch, Hibernate, REST APIs, JPA, TDD, Pytest, Concurrency, Multiprocessing, Caching Distributed Systems Event-Driven Architecture, Kafka, RabbitMQ, IBM MQ, PostgreSQL, MongoDB, Redis, Oracle, DB2, MySQL DevOps & Cloud AWS, Terraform, Ansible, Docker, Kubernetes, OpenShift, Jenkins, CI/CD, Infrastructure as Code Observability & Security Grafana, Prometheus, OpenTelemetry, AlertManager, Tracing, Metrics, Logging, OAuth2, JWT, SSL/TLS, Encryption Frontend & Web3 React, TypeScript, Blockchain, Web3, Smart Contracts, Regex, OCR Parsing, HTML, CSS

Experience

23 yrs 4 mos
Total Experience
7 yrs 9 mos
Average Tenure
15 yrs 4 mos
Current Experience

Banco do brasil

Full Stack Engineer - AI Engineer

Jan 2011Present · 15 yrs 4 mos · Brasília, Federal District, Brazil · Remote

  • Senior Engineer with a track record of delivering mission-critical systems for Banco do Brasil. Over the last 15 years, I have evolved from building high-concurrency Java backends to pioneering AI automation. Currently, I combine my deep engineering background with modern AI stacks to build scalable, intelligent applications.
  • Key Achievements:
  • Advanced AI Engineering: Heavily focused on the modern AI stack: Python, LangChain, LangGraph, and Vector Databases. Expert in building custom RAG pipelines to bridge the gap between LLMs and proprietary enterprise data.
  • Legacy to AI Transformation: Engineered Generative AI solutions to document complex mainframe codebases. By automating knowledge transfer with LLMs, the project slashed new developer onboarding time by 70% and streamlined the system modernization roadmap.
  • Distributed Systems: Contributed to the engineering of high-availability architectures for PIX and Open Banking using Event-Driven Architecture (Kafka, RabbitMQ). Helped build a system that processes over R$ 3 trillion in volume with 99.99% availability, handling peaks of 33,000 transactions per minute with sub-second latency (<0.87s).
  • Full Stack Proficiency: Maintained full-stack capabilities throughout my career, from React/TypeScript frontends to complex backend logic in Java and Python.
  • Cloud Native: Proficient in deploying containerized solutions (Docker/Kubernetes) across hybrid cloud environments (AWS/OCI).
PythonJavaAILLMsRAGEvent-Driven Architecture+4

Cast

Senior Full Stack Software Engineer

Dec 2009Dec 2010 · 1 yr · Brasília, Federal District, Brazil · On-site

  • Responsible for designing and implementing a unified middleware layer to ensure real-time communication and data consistency between global banking systems and Oracle Flexcube. Led end-to-end development, including API design, software testing, code review, and approval of merge requests, delivering scalable and secure integrations across international operations.
  • Key Achievements
  • Designed and implemented a flexible API Gateway serving as a central Enterprise Service Bus (ESB), standardizing communication across multiple systems.
  • Collaborated directly with Oracle global teams to define RESTful APIs, ensuring seamless and standardized integration.
  • Translated and standardized data across internal systems, enabling secure and efficient communication with Oracle Flexcube.
  • Achieved high-performance, real-time integration between headquarters and international branches, improving operational agility.
  • Optimized processes and reduced operational costs while maintaining global data consistency and compliance.
  • Applied best practices in software testing, code review, and merge request approvals, ensuring reliability, maintainability, and high code quality.
RESTful APIsJavaAPI GatewayOracle FlexcubeBackend DevelopmentAPI Development

Politec

Senior Full Stack Software Engineer

Nov 2003Nov 2009 · 6 yrs · Brasília, Federal District, Brazil · On-site

  • Responsible for designing and implementing secure, scalable, and efficient enterprise solutions to improve authentication, productivity, and document management. Engaged in full software lifecycle activities including development, testing, code review, and approval of merge requests, ensuring high-quality and maintainable solutions.
  • Key Achievements
  • Designed and implemented a Single Sign-On (SSO) component, creating a centralized authentication platform that improved security and provided unified access across multiple applications.
  • Increased employee productivity and strengthened credential management by centralizing authentication processes.
  • Developed an in-house banking document generation platform using Java and Jasper Reports, integrated with core systems to replace costly third-party licenses.
  • Achieved over USD 1 million in license cost savings while enhancing operational efficiency, compliance, and reliability in document generation.
  • Applied best practices in software testing, code review, and merge request approvals to ensure robust, maintainable, and secure code.
JavaSingle Sign-OnDocument ManagementBackend DevelopmentSecurity

Brasil telecom

Software Engineer in Test

Nov 2001Nov 2003 · 2 yrs · Brasília, Federal District, Brazil · On-site

  • Ensuring Billing System Integrity with Unit Testing
  • This project was an initiative to prevent financial losses caused by the misplacement or loss of billing tickets during system processing. The main objective was to guarantee the integrity and correct processing of each billing transaction.
  • For this, a robust test automation strategy was implemented. The project involved the creation and automation of unit tests for the system's components in Java, with a focus on defining precise test cases to verify business logic and code quality. The JUnit and Cactus frameworks were utilized to develop and automate these tests, simulating complex billing scenarios. The implementation of this software testing platform contributed significantly to the reduction of financial losses, decreasing losses to almost zero. The project not only ensured the reliability of the billing system and software quality but also strengthened confidence in the company's financial results.
JavaJUnitCactusTesting

Education

União Educacional de Brasília - Uneb

Bachelor of Technology in Computer Networks — Systems and Telecommunications Networks

Jan 2000Dec 2003

Faculdade Iguaçu

Postgraduate Specialization (Lato Sensu) in Artificial Intelligence — Artificial Intelligence

Jan 2024Jun 2025

Faculdade Iguaçu

Postgraduate Specialization (Lato Sensu) in Cloud Computing – 360h — Cloud Computing

Jan 2022Jun 2024

Stackforce found 100+ more professionals with Ai & Llm & Full Stack Development

Explore similar profiles based on matching skills and experience